Y1DA--Project # 596A4-24-101 - Construction to Replace Main Electrical Distribution Equipment
Solicitation # 36C24926R0073_0001
This contract, solicitation 36C24926R0073_0001, is a Firm-Fixed-Price, Definite Quantity procurement issued by the Department of Veterans Affairs through the Network Contracting Office 9 in Murfreesboro, Tennessee, for the construction project to replace the main electrical distribution equipment at the Troy Bowling Campus in Lexington, Kentucky. The work is scoped under NAICS code 236220 and is set aside exclusively for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B) on a sole-source basis per FAR 19.14. The period of performance is 540 calendar days, with optional alternates for chiller plant roof and substation replacements that do not extend the base timeline. All proposals must be submitted electronically by 2:00 PM EDT on July 31, 2026, to the designated Contract Specialist, Matthew Whisman, in two clearly labeled volumes—Technical and Price—each including a completed SF1442 form. Evaluation is conducted under the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) method per FAR 15.103-2, where proposals must pass all mandatory technical requirements to be considered for award; failure to meet any single requirement results in automatic rejection. Technical acceptability hinges on documented evidence of relevant construction experience including VA facility renovations, coordination with electrical, mechanical, communications, and crane operations, and interior finish work, as well as key personnel with specific experience managing multimillion-dollar, multi-trade VA projects and crane-related construction. Past performance must include at least two Satisfactory-rated PPQs and two CPARS reports within the past three years. Special requirements include a fully staffed Contract Quality Control system with a dedicated, full-time onsite CQC System Manager holding a graduate degree and 10 years of experience, mandatory safety and trade certifications for all personnel including OSHA 10 and 30-hour training, BICSI credentials for cabling work, and factory-trained certified security technicians. Contractors must maintain a local service facility within 60 miles of the site with adequate inventory and equipment. Equipment must be labeled with engraved brass nameplates, bar-coded for inventory tracking, and all installations must comply with NFPA 70, UL standards, and manufacturer specifications. Documentation must be submitted in heavy-duty vinyl binders with specific labeling and organization requirements, and invoices must be submitted via VA’s Electronic Invoice Presentment and Payment System

Z1DA--621-23-104 - Relocate Police Dispatch
Solicitation # 36C24926R0075
The Department of Veterans Affairs is seeking a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business (SDVOSB) to relocate the Police Dispatch facility at the James H. Quillen VA Medical Center in Mountain Home, Tennessee, under solicitation 36C24926R0075 and project number 621-23-104. This procurement is a 100% set-aside reserved exclusively for SDVOSBs certified by the SBA’s DSBS and registered in the System for Award Management (SAM), with the NAICS code 236220 for Commercial and Institutional Building Construction and a small business size standard of $45 million. The contract is anticipated to be awarded using a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) source selection process, with the estimated value between $1 million and $2 million. The work involves comprehensive relocation efforts including site preparation, demolition and removal of existing structures, and furnishing all labor and materials in accordance with VA policies, federal and state regulations, specifications, drawings, and the Statement of Work. The period of performance is 365 calendar days, with performance required at the specified facility located at 809 Lamont Street, Mountain Home, Tennessee, 37684. All offerors must be determined responsible under FAR Part 9 prior to award, and the SBA’s certification database will be verified both at offer submission and prior to award. The contracting office is the Department of Veterans Affairs Network Contracting Office 9 in Murfreesboro, Tennessee, with Brian Bentley serving as the primary point of contact. The official solicitation has not yet been released and is expected on or by July 22, 2026, with responses due by August 13, 2026. No detailed contract clauses, inspection criteria, packaging requirements, payment details, or evaluation factors beyond the LPTA methodology have been provided at this presolicitation stage.
